Explanation / Answer

12 )

given

n = 1.33

the critical angle " C "

sinC = ( 1/n )

C = sin-1 ( 1/n )

= sin-1 ( 1/1.33 )

C = 48.75o

Option : D is correct.

14 )

when a light ray travel from air into the glass is

speed and wavelength is decreases

because the frequency is same,

so the Velocity and wavelength both decreases.
